Products of the AQualink ® trademark are made of high-quality CW617N brass (analog of LS59-1 GOST 15527-2004). Cranes have reinforced housings, all products are Nickel-plated, there are notches on the thread for better coupling with linen, individual packaging of each crane.

Technical parameters:

• Operating temperature range 0° to 100°C;

• operating pressure up to 30 bar;

Advantages of a ball valve

At the moment, ball valves are becoming increasingly popular. This is primarily due to their convenience and practicality. In addition, when operating a ball valve, there is no need to change the gasket in the event of a leak, since the principle of operation of such valves is fundamentally different from conventional ones.

The basis of ball valves is a metal ball located inside. When the tap is in the working position, the ball turns to allow water to pass through, but when turning 90 degrees, the water supply is completely stopped due to the ball blocking the place of its exit.

Disadvantages of ball valves

Despite the many advantages, the ball valve has some disadvantages. One of them is that various kinds of salt deposits can form on the surface of the ball. In turn, this may lead to the inability to close the crane or, at least, various difficulties in the implementation of this process. This is explained by the fact that salt deposits that accumulate on the surface of the ball reduce the distance between it and the walls of the tap, due to which the ball is blocked when the tap is closed. To prevent this situation, you need to turn the tap at least a couple of times a month (open and close), so that salt deposits do not accumulate on the surface of the ball. This is especially true for cranes that are installed on hot water systems.

In addition, certain difficulties may arise due to the use of rusty water. So, the sand and scale contained in the rust begin to accumulate on the surface of the ball. Because of this leakage could be present even if the tap will be closed. In addition, water may start to flow from under the oil seal. In some models of cranes, the oil seal can be tightened, but it can also be covered with rust and will scroll along with the nut. And as for those cranes where there is no oil seal at all, they can only be thrown out if this kind of damage occurs, since they are not subject to repair.

In addition, ball valves can not be installed in conditions where the ambient temperature falls below zero, because in such conditions, the water can simply freeze and cause the valve to break.

Recommendations for proper installation of the ball valve.

To properly install the ball valve on the pipe, you must perform a series of sequential steps:

  1. The first step is to remove the old tap from the pipe. After that, you need to check the strength of the thread and count the number of turns. It often happens that after removing the old tap, it is found that part of the thread has rotted and needs to be added. At the same time, the minimum allowed number of complete turns is 4.
  1. If when removing the old tap, it is established that the thread is not damaged and the number of turns corresponds to the minimum, you can fasten the new tap. However, before doing this, you must first process the thread using a die. This will remove debris and rust particles from it.
  1. First you need to try installing a new tap without flax. If it is found that the number of full revolutions is 4-5 pieces, you need to remove the tap and re-wind it for the same number of revolutions, but using flax.
  1. If the tap is installed on the heating system, the first step is to cut the pipe in the right place. To do this, you need to mark the pipe, determine the installation location of the future crane, then cut off part of the pipe, screw the thread and install the crane. At the same time, the minimum number of revolutions remains the same as when installing the tap on the water supply system.

Determining the characteristics of the crane when it is selected.

Most often, coupling ball valves are installed in domestic conditions. The principle of their operation is approximately the same as that of the coupling (in fact, this is why they are called so). There is another type of faucet – flanged, but they are used in water systems with a pipe diameter of less than 4 centimeters. For this reason, such cranes are rarely used in homes. As for the choice of a coupling valve, it must match the pipe diameter (otherwise it will simply be impossible to install it).

The main diameters of the pipes used in the apartments.

In domestic conditions, pipes of the following diameters are most often used:

- 10 mm (3/8 in).

- 15 mm (1/2 inch)

- 20 mm (3/4 in).

- 25 mm (1 inch);

- 32 mm (1.5 in).

If you are installing a crane for the first time, you can use a ruler to determine the pipe diameter. The only condition is that the diameter on the taps is measured in inches, so you will have to convert centimeters to inches. Make this. in principle, it is not difficult. After that, write down the data in some place so that you can show it to the seller. If you previously had no experience in installing and choosing cranes, the seller will tell you everything.

Determining the thread type when selecting a tap.

All taps contain only 2 main types of thread – internal and external. At the same time, there are models with the same thread at both ends, and there are models with different threads. Before choosing a tap, you need to determine what kind of thread you have on the pipes. If you do not pay attention to this, you risk buying a tap with the wrong type of thread, which you will not be able to install for sure.

Influence of the direction of water movement on the choice of tap.

On some models of cranes "SVK" there is an arrow. Its purpose indicates the direction in which water (or other liquid) should move along this tap. These models should only be installed in the direction of water movement. Accordingly, before buying, pay attention to what thread will be on each end of the pipe.

If there are no arrows on the tap indicating the direction of the liquid, they can be installed on either side. However, even in this case, do not forget about the type of thread at the ends of the pipe, especially if the tap is installed in a tight space.

Tips for installing the crane correctly.

To avoid leaks in the thread areas, it is recommended to use a FUM tape when installing the tap. It must be wound around the entire thread. At the same time, please note that the thickness of the tape to be wound should be such that the tap is twisted with little effort. Thanks to this, you can install the tap in such a way that it will not be afraid of any leaks.

If there is no leakage at the connection points after installing the faucet, but it is difficult to use the faucet in this position, you can Unscrew it by about 45 degrees. The only condition is that it should not hang loose and spin around the pipe.

After the final installation of the tap, you must check again whether there is a leak after opening the water.
